I have my dragon in a nice glass tank, 36" L X 24" H X 18" D, I believe. He's grown and is always getting agitated by his reflection, so I am interested in putting him in a 4' X 2' X 2' PVC or melamine enclosure. I love the various critter condos, lizard lounges, and all those stunning cages sold on various sites but I absolutely cannot drop over $200 on one right now. Craigslist has nothing, either. I'd sure love to pay someone $100 to configure one for me since I cannot for the life of me figure out how to do it myself, but I doubt that is realistic, so I guess I'm wondering what people have done, how much it's cost, and if they had detailed step-by-step instructions.

That's actually not a bad size. You might first try putting up a photo background and see if that helps. If you have a high res photo you can have a print shop make one to needed size. Aside from that it will be difficult to get a large custom enclosure for under $200. Even if you build one on your own it will be out around that range. This is one of the more popular builds. I'd build it a bit taller though if you can. https://beardies.dreamwidth.org/2145.html

Depending on what you can reuse from your current setup lights wise, and if you can get deals on wood a crossfire can cost as little as 100$ and the plans are pretty easy. If you aren't super fussy about final dimensions you can have a lumberyard cut the plywood for you.

I built a crossfire and one based on it but twice as tall. My current setup (middle) cost about $500 including lights and glass. The old one (left) cost about $150 including lights and glass.

I got my melamine for free from Craigslist, so always keep your eyes peeled. Look in the free section for bookcases (though they're not usually deep enough), dressers, cabinets, and other wood type things. A little TLC can go a long way! Lowes is awesome, and if you buy glass from them they will cut if for you for free. Tile is a great substrate, and pretty cheap. I use shelf liner, and LOVE IT! Works great, super cheap, and looks amazing! For tracks, they (Lowes) actually didn't have what I was looking for, but they ended up having something better - window framing! I used styrofoam and GreatSuff foam for the background
